1. The Intersection of Technology and Water Security
Technology has become a game-changer in the realm of water security. One of the most promising advancements is the use of satellite imagery and remote sensing. These technologies allow for real-time monitoring of water resources, identifying areas of potential conflict, and tracking the impact of climate change on water availability. For example, the World Wildlife Fund uses satellite data to monitor water levels in critical regions, providing early warnings of potential shortages and helping policymakers make informed decisions.
Additionally, the development of smart water systems is transforming how we manage water resources. These systems integrate sensors, data analytics, and IoT devices to optimize water distribution, reduce waste, and enhance efficiency. Cities like Singapore are at the forefront of this innovation, implementing smart water grids that not only save resources but also improve public health and safety.
2. The Role of Policy and Diplomacy in Water Security
Water is often referred to as a 'soft power' tool in international relations. The Advanced Certificate in Water Security and International Relations emphasizes the importance of policy and diplomacy in addressing water-related issues. One key development is the growing recognition of water as a human right, which has led to the creation of international treaties and agreements aimed at ensuring equitable access to water.
For instance, the United Nations’ Sustainable Development Goal (SDG) 6, which aims to ensure availability and sustainable management of water and sanitation for all, has catalyzed global efforts to address water scarcity. Diplomatic initiatives like the Water, Peace, and Security Partnership between the United Nations and the World Bank are fostering collaboration among nations to manage shared water resources and prevent conflicts.
3. Emerging Challenges and Solutions in Climate Change
Climate change is exacerbating water security issues, making it a critical area of focus for the Advanced Certificate in Water Security and International Relations. One of the major challenges is managing the increasing frequency and intensity of droughts and floods. Innovative solutions like desalination plants and water reuse systems are gaining traction as cities seek to ensure water security in the face of these challenges.
Moreover, the concept of water-energy-food nexus is gaining significant attention. This approach recognizes the interconnectedness of these resources and emphasizes the need for integrated management strategies. For example, in regions prone to drought, integrated water management plans that consider agricultural, industrial, and domestic needs can help mitigate water stress and promote sustainable development.
4. Future Developments and Trends to Watch
Looking ahead, several trends are likely to shape the future of water security and international relations. One of the most significant is the role of emerging technologies like blockchain, which can enhance transparency and traceability in water trade and management. Blockchain can help prevent corruption and ensure that water resources are allocated fairly and sustainably.
Another trend is the increasing importance of public-private partnerships (PPPs) in water security. Governments are increasingly partnering with private companies to invest in water infrastructure and technology, leveraging the expertise and resources of the private sector to achieve sustainable water management goals.
